One thing Ive noticed with Latte is she gets hungry if there is a large/quick drop. I consider it our natural appetites stimulant, at this point. Usually when she gets to a lower point 50's-100 and sits there...she doesnt go as crazy. In fact, she prefers to just sleep. Im just mentioning this as something to observe with Esse in the future. Its helped me relax a bit, knowing that sudden desire to eat a lot does not mean too low...just too fast, in her case.
